温馨提示×

springboot日志记录数据库的方法是什么

小亿
128
2024-01-05 20:51:32
栏目: 大数据
亿速云云数据库,读写分离,安全稳定,弹性扩容,低至0.3元/天!! 点击查看>>

在Spring Boot中,可以使用日志记录数据库的方法有以下几种:

  1. 使用JPA(Java Persistence API)的日志记录功能:JPA提供了对数据库操作的日志记录功能,可以通过在配置文件中设置相关的参数来启用日志记录功能。

  2. 使用Spring Data JPA的日志记录功能:Spring Data JPA是Spring Boot中对JPA的封装,它也提供了对数据库操作的日志记录功能,可以通过在配置文件中设置相关的参数来启用日志记录功能。

  3. 使用MyBatis的日志记录功能:MyBatis是一个简化了JDBC操作的持久层框架,它也提供了对数据库操作的日志记录功能,可以通过在配置文件中设置相关的参数来启用日志记录功能。

  4. 使用Spring Boot自带的日志记录功能:Spring Boot自带了对应用程序的日志记录功能,可以通过在配置文件中设置相关的参数来启用日志记录功能。在使用Spring Boot自带的日志记录功能时,可以选择使用不同的日志框架,例如Logback、Log4j2等,这些日志框架都支持将日志记录到数据库。

需要注意的是,无论使用哪种方法记录数据库的日志,都需要在日志框架的配置文件中设置相关的参数,例如设置日志输出级别、日志输出格式等。另外,为了避免日志量过大,还可以设置日志的滚动策略,例如按时间、按文件大小等方式进行日志的切分。

亿速云「云数据库 MySQL」免部署即开即用,比自行安装部署数据库高出1倍以上的性能,双节点冗余防止单节点故障,数据自动定期备份随时恢复。点击查看>>

推荐阅读:springboot多数据库配置的方法是什么

0